Description

Prescription drug expenses have increased more than any other healthcare category over the past 10 years. PBMs can help employers with self-funded plans control prescription costs, but PBM contracts must be carefully negotiated and drafted to protect the plan sponsor’s—rather than the PBM’s—interests.

Counsel must thoroughly understand the complexities of prescription drug pricing and PBM contracting to control costs, avoid hidden fees, and maximize prescription drug benefit performance. They must also ensure that prescription drug benefits comply with ERISA and ACA requirements.
